Experience the Charm of Amana Colonies

Looking for a unique getaway that intertwines history, culture, and impeccable craftsmanship? Buckle up for a trip to Iowa’s treasured Amana Colonies!

Step Back in Time

  • Immerse yourself in an era preserved in time across seven distinctive villages.
  • Get a taste of history at the Amana Heritage Museum.
  • Stroll through streets brimming with stories awaiting your discovery.

Indulge in Tradition

  • Tempt your taste buds with authentic German cuisine.
  • Break bread in the cozy warmth of communal kitchens.
  • Treat yourself to artisanal finds from quilts to handmade Amana furniture. Yes, they’re as sturdy and gorgeous as they sound!

Festivity Awaits!

  • Join the locals in celebrating time-honored traditions at Maifest and Oktoberfest.
  • There’s dancing, music, and a spirit of cheer that fills the air – you won’t want to miss this!

Discover Communal Harmony

  • Explore the meaningful legacy of the German Pietists who founded this National Historic Landmark.
  • Each meticulously preserved building tells a story of peace, unity, and a cooperative lifestyle.
